Buying advice

When selecting adult education books, consider your specific teaching context (e.g., online vs. in-person, higher ed vs. workplace), your experience level, and whether you need theory, practical strategies, or both. Look for books with high ratings and recent editions to ensure relevance. If you're new, start with 'Teaching Adult Learners' for practical guidance; for deep theory, 'The Adult Learner' is essential.
